An interesting character in Greek mythology is Deino. Deino means 'Dread' or 'the dreadful anticipation of horror'.
Deino was one of three sisters called the Graeae, meaning 'old women", "grey ones", or "grey witches'.

Perseus (Greek hero with his own galactic arm) tricked/forced the Graeae to reveal the information he needed to kill Medusa (a Gorgon, sister of the Graeae).
Medusa was of course a nasty moster, although she had her reasons to be angry. The Medusa myth is said to originate from Berber religion.
